Abstract
Strong clutter has been shown to have a significant effect upon the performance of a conventional adaptive nuller. Two methods for resolving this problem have been presented. The first of these uses digital FIR filtering to remove the clutter return signals prior to adaptive nulling. The second method uses displaced phase centre antenna (DPCA) processing to remove the clutter prior to adaptive nulling. Of the two, the method using DPCA processing gives a more elegant solution since it integrates high performance adaptive clutter cancellation with adaptive nulling in a relatively simple architecture
